Caribou to flog new double live LP at shows
It turns out Caribou will not only be taking one of the finest albums of this year out on the road over the next three months - starting with this weekend's Electric Picnic and Offset Festivals - but will also be selling a limited double vinyl live album and DVD of his ensemble show at last years NYC ATP festival.
Dan Snaith says:
"In September 2009 the Flaming Lips invited us to play at the All Tomorrow's Parties New York festival which they curated. We wanted this show to be something special so we put together a 15 piece band including all of our friends - Kieran Hebden (Four Tet), Luke Lalonde (Born Ruffians), Koushik Ghosh (Koushik), a five piece horn section, four drummers and Sun Ra arkestra band leader and legend Marshall Allen.
"The show was something of a dream come true for us and so we're very excited to announce that we will be releasing a limited double vinyl recording of the concert."
The album will only be available at forthcoming Caribou shows - he hits the UK and Ireland in November and December (dates here) - so be sure to make it along.
